Former President Donald Trump was met with loud boos as he arrived at Williams-Brice Stadium in South Carolina on Saturday ahead of the Palmetto Bowl.
The former president remains a popular figure in South Carolina, a state where he beat President Joe Biden by 12 points in 2020.
South Carolina is a key early voting state, and Trump has maintained a commanding lead in polls over his GOP rivals, including former South Carolina Governor Nikki Haley.
Trump faced a mix of boos and some cheers while at the bowl game, according to videos posted on social media.
